The following utopias are given in E[ncyclopaedia] B[ritannica]:*
Plato’s Republic 375BCE
Euhemerus’ Sacred History c[irca]300BCE
Plutarch’s Life of Lycurgus (lived 46-120[ce]
More’s ‘Utopia’, 1515-16
Antonio Francesco Doni’s ‘I Mondi’, 1552
Francesco Patrizi’s ‘La Citta Felice’, 1553
Tomaso Camparella’s La Citta del Sole’, c[irca]1602
Francis Bacon’s ‘New Atlantis’, pub[lished] 1627
‘I.D.M.’’s ‘Antangil’, 1616
Johann Valentin Andreae’s ‘Christianopolis’, 1619....
